EN 1.0451 Steel vs. EN 1.7219 Steel

Both EN 1.0451 steel and EN 1.7219 steel are iron alloys. They have a very high 99% of their average alloy composition in common.

For each property being compared, the top bar is EN 1.0451 steel and the bottom bar is EN 1.7219 steel.
